Understanding the Impact of Screen Time on Child Development

Excessive screen time can have various impacts on children, including hindering cognitive development, affecting sleep patterns, and promoting sedentary behavior. It's essential to be aware of these effects to make informed decisions about setting screen time limits for your child.

Effective Strategies for Setting Screen Time Limits

1. Establish clear rules: Create a screen time schedule that outlines when and for how long your child can use devices. 2. Use screen time charts: Utilize visual aids like screen time charts to help your child understand and follow the rules. 3. Encourage alternative activities: Promote outdoor play, reading, and creative hobbies as alternatives to screen time.

Creating a Screen Time Routine That Works

Developing a consistent screen time routine can help instill good habits in your child. Be flexible yet firm in enforcing the rules and monitor your child's screen time usage regularly. Adjust the limits as needed based on your child's behavior and activities.

Practical Tips for Success

  • Set specific daily screen time limits based on your child's age
  • Use positive reinforcement to encourage adherence to screen time rules
  • Engage in screen-free activities as a family to model healthy behavior

Frequently Asked Questions

How can I handle meltdowns when enforcing screen time limits?

It's normal for children to resist limits initially. Stay calm, explain the reasons behind the rules, and offer alternative activities to distract them.

Are there any recommended screen time guidelines for different age groups?

Experts suggest no more than 1 hour of screen time per day for children aged 2-5 and up to 2 hours for children aged 6-12.
